To initiate the process, visit the GamStop website or call their support line. After your request, there is a mandatory 24-hour cooling-off period during which you must confirm your decision. The National Health Service recognises gambling disorder as a behavioural addiction, and the NHS Northern Gambling Service and NHS National Problem Gambling Clinic offer free specialist treatment. By registering with MOSES, you can exclude yourself from all licensed betting shops within a chosen radius of your home, workplace, or regular route. For the six-month option, it’s worth noting that the effective protected period may be a day or two shorter than the nominal duration at the tail end. This is a deliberate safeguard — if you take no action, the exclusion continues indefinitely. The five-year option is the most comprehensive and is typically chosen by individuals who recognise a serious gambling problem and want the longest available protection. The one-year period extends that break, giving more time for behavioural patterns to shift. This irreversibility is deliberate — it prevents impulsive reversal during moments of temptation, which is precisely when the scheme is designed to hold firm.

Before contacting GamStop, make sure your exclusion period has actually expired. The process is straightforward but requires you to take the initiative — GamStop will not contact you when your period ends, and the exclusion does not automatically lift. Once your chosen GamStop exclusion period has fully elapsed, you are entitled to request removal from the register.
